I LOVE EVERYTHING ABOUT YOU

[Mature Content] Leona is living with only one purpose in life and that is to retaliate against the organization that caused her parents' death, anything else is irrelevant to her. She's like a robot on default mode who couldn't care less about her surroundings unless it involves those she deemed important like the few friends she has. She even earned the nickname "stoic doll" from her peers for her lack of reaction about almost everything. But unbeknown to her, Leona's life is about to turn upside down when she has to act as a sweet newly-wed wife on a mission with a handsome stranger inside a cover house that is fully wiretapped by the enemies. She always ends up losing her cool with all the smooching and skinship going on inside that house, causing her to behave out of her usual you-could-drop-a-bomb-in-front-of-me-and-I-wouldn't-even-budge character.
